jQuery焦点图左右切换是网页开发中常见的功能之一,通过jQuery实现焦点图的左右切换效果可以为网站增添动态和视觉吸引力。在本篇文章中,我们将详细介绍如何利用jQuery实现焦点图左右切换的效果。
准备工作
在开始实现焦点图左右切换之前,我们需要确保已经引入了jQuery库,以便使用jQuery的相关功能。同时,还需要准备好焦点图的结构和相应的样式,确保焦点图能够正常显示在页面上。
实现左右切换功能
为了实现焦点图的左右切换效果,我们可以通过监听左右切换按钮的点击事件,来切换焦点图的显示内容。下面是一个简单的示例代码:
$(document).ready(function() {
// 初始状态
var currentIndex = 0;
var totalItems = $('.focus-images li').length;
// 点击下一个按钮
$('.next-btn').click(function() {
if (currentIndex < totalItems - 1) {
currentIndex++;
} else {
currentIndex = 0;
}
showCurrentItem();
});
// 点击上一个按钮
$('.prev-btn').click(function() {
if (currentIndex > 0) {
currentIndex--;
} else {
currentIndex = totalItems - 1;
}
showCurrentItem();
});
// 显示当前焦点图
function showCurrentItem() {
$('.focus-images li').removeClass('active');
$('.focus-images li').eq(currentIndex).addClass('active');
}
});
优化与扩展
除了基本的左右切换功能外,我们还可以对焦点图的切换效果进行优化和扩展。例如,可以添加动画效果、自动播放功能、导航指示等。通过不断地优化与扩展,可以让焦点图在用户体验和视觉效果上更加出色。
希望通过本文的介绍,您能够轻松地利用jQuery实现焦点图的左右切换功能,为您的网站增加动态与吸引力。
顶一下
(0)
0%
踩一下
(0)
0%
- 相关评论
- 我要评论
-
上一篇:返回栏目
下一篇:jquery循环添加事件